Convenience

One of the most significant advantages of a bean to cup machine is that it grinds and extracts coffee beans at the touch of a button. This improves the taste of the coffee since the longer it sits the more oxidized it becomes.

The oxidation process reduces the flavour and therefore it's essential to grind coffee beans only when you're ready to make coffee or a hot chocolate. The top bean-tocup machines have an option that stops you from brewing an entire batch before emptying the internal grinders bin.

Maintenance

Follow the instructions of your machine's supplier for daily cleaning with a swab and more thorough cleaning and descaling each week. This will ensure consistency in quality, maintain the highest standards of hygiene and safety and will save you money over the long term by ensuring that your machine lasts longer.

Regular cleaning and descaling also help to protect your coffee machine's working parts. The top coffee makers use an automatic rinse cycle in order to keep away limescale. If you let limescale build in the pipes of your coffee machine this can lead to blocked heating elements and a reduction in water flow. In extreme cases, heating elements can stop completely.

The steam pipe that is used for milk frothing should also be cleaned daily as the milk residue can block it. This can cause bacteria to grow and lead to an unpleasant and stale taste in your espresso. You should also remember to empty and clean the drip tray and dreg drawers on a regular basis. Certain bean-to-cup coffee machines come with separate specific cleaning tablets, such as our own brand or those manufactured by Jura or Franke, which can be used in accordance with the manufacturer's instructions.
